Buying Guide

What to prioritize in a split system

Focus on SEER2 rating, BTU capacity, and inverter technology. Higher SEER2 generally means better long-term energy savings. Match BTU to room size for effective cooling or heating without overworking the compressor.

Installation considerations

Pre-charged condensers and compact indoor units simplify DIY installs but professional setup ensures optimal refrigerant charge and performance. Check wall space, clearance, and indoor-outdoor unit pairing with compatible wiring and drainage.

Smart features and controls

Wi-Fi or app control, remote access, and compatibility with Alexa or Google Assistant add convenience and potential energy savings. Consider sleep mode, timer features, and scheduling for everyday use.

Are smaller rooms better with smaller BTUs?

Small rooms can use 9,000 BTU units efficiently, but oversizing can reduce humidity control and comfort. Opt for a unit that suits the room’s insulation, occupancy, and window exposure to maximize efficiency.

Energy savings in daily life

Use ECO or auto modes, proper setpoint temperatures, and zoning strategies to minimize energy use. Inverter-driven systems continuously adjust output, which tends to save more energy than traditional fixed-speed units.

Maintenance basics

Regular filter cleaning, seasonal inspections, and ensuring outdoor units are free of debris support efficiency. Self-cleaning or auto-clean features can reduce maintenance time and improve air quality.

FAQ

  1. What does SEER2 mean for mini splits?
    SEER2 measures cooling efficiency over a season. Higher numbers indicate greater energy savings over time.
  2. Is 12000 BTU suitable for most living spaces?
    Yes, for rooms up to about 750 sq. ft., but local insulation and ceiling height affect performance.
  3. Can I install a mini-split myself?
    Some models are designed for DIY installation, but professional setup ensures proper refrigerant charging and warranty validity.
  4. Do all-in-one units include heat?
    Many do; look for heat pump capability for year-round comfort.
  5. Which is quieter: 9,000 BTU or 12,000 BTU models?
    Quietness depends on design and mode; many 9,000 BTU units emphasize lower noise in sleep modes.
  6. What is the best choice for energy efficiency?
    Models with higher SEER2 ratings and inverter compressors generally deliver the best efficiency over time.
